java.lang.NullPointerException

Oracle Community | 958935 | 4 years ago
tip
Click on the to mark the solution that helps you, Samebug will learn from it.
As a community member, you’ll be rewarded for you help.

Root Cause Analysis

  1. java.lang.NullPointerException

    No message provided

    at com.thortech.xl.webclient.actions.ApprovalsAction.approveDenyTasks()
  2. com.thortech.xl
    ApprovalsAction.confirmApprove
    1. com.thortech.xl.webclient.actions.ApprovalsAction.approveDenyTasks(Unknown Source)
    2. com.thortech.xl.webclient.actions.ApprovalsAction.confirmApprove(Unknown Source)
    2 frames
  3. com.OIM.webclient
    ApprovalsAction.confirmApprove
    1. com.OIM.webclient.actions.ApprovalsAction.confirmApprove(ApprovalsAction.java:170)
    1 frame
  4. Java RT
    Method.invoke
    1. sun.reflect.GeneratedMethodAccessor1055.invoke(Unknown Source)
    2. s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:43)
    3. java.lang.reflect.Method.invoke(Method.java:618)
    3 frames
  5. struts
    DispatchAction.dispatchMethod
    1. org.apache.struts.actions.DispatchAction.dispatchMethod(DispatchAction.java:280)
    1 frame
  6. com.thortech.xl
    tcAction.execute
    1. com.thortech.xl.webclient.actions.tcLookupDispatchAction.execute(Unknown Source)
    2. com.thortech.xl.webclient.actions.tcActionBase.execute(Unknown Source)
    3. com.thortech.xl.webclient.actions.tcAction.execute(Unknown Source)
    3 frames
  7. com.OIM.webclient
    ApprovalsAction.execute
    1. com.OIM.webclient.actions.ApprovalsAction.execute(ApprovalsAction.java:79)
    1 frame
  8. struts
    ActionServlet.doPost
    1. org.apache.struts.action.RequestProcessor.processActionPerform(RequestProcessor.java:484)
    2. org.apache.struts.action.RequestProcessor.process(RequestProcessor.java:274)
    3. org.apache.struts.action.ActionServlet.process(ActionServlet.java:1482)
    4. org.apache.struts.action.ActionServlet.doPost(ActionServlet.java:525)
    4 frames
  9. JavaServlet
    HttpServlet.service
    1. javax.servlet.http.HttpServlet.service(HttpServlet.java:763)
    2. javax.servlet.http.HttpServlet.service(HttpServlet.java:856)
    2 frames
  10. WebSphere
    WebAppFilterChain.doFilter
    1. com.ibm.ws.webcontainer.servlet.ServletWrapper.service(ServletWrapper.java:1146)
    2. com.ibm.ws.webcontainer.servlet.ServletWrapper.service(ServletWrapper.java:1087)
    3. com.ibm.ws.webcontainer.filter.WebAppFilterChain.doFilter(WebAppFilterChain.java:145)
    3 frames
  11. com.thortech.xl
    SecurityFilter.doFilter
    1. com.thortech.xl.webclient.security.SecurityFilter.doFilter(Unknown Source)
    1 frame
  12. WebSphere
    ServletWrapper.handleRequest
    1. com.ibm.ws.webcontainer.filter.FilterInstanceWrapper.doFilter(FilterInstanceWrapper.java:190)
    2. com.ibm.ws.webcontainer.filter.WebAppFilterChain.doFilter(WebAppFilterChain.java:130)
    3. com.ibm.ws.webcontainer.filter.WebAppFilterChain._doFilter(WebAppFilterChain.java:87)
    4. com.ibm.ws.webcontainer.filter.WebAppFilterManager.doFilter(WebAppFilterManager.java:848)
    5. com.ibm.ws.webcontainer.filter.WebAppFilterManager.doFilter(WebAppFilterManager.java:691)
    6. com.ibm.ws.webcontainer.servlet.ServletWrapper.handleRequest(ServletWrapper.java:588)
    6 frames
  13. com.ibm.ws
    ServletWrapper.handleRequest
    1. com.ibm.ws.wswebcontainer.servlet.ServletWrapper.handleRequest(ServletWrapper.java:525)
    1 frame
  14. WebSphere
    WebContainer.handleRequest
    1. com.ibm.ws.webcontainer.servlet.CacheServletWrapper.handleRequest(CacheServletWrapper.java:90)
    2. com.ibm.ws.webcontainer.WebContainer.handleRequest(WebContainer.java:764)
    2 frames
  15. com.ibm.ws
    WCChannelLink.ready
    1. com.ibm.ws.wswebcontainer.WebContainer.handleRequest(WebContainer.java:1478)
    2. com.ibm.ws.webcontainer.channel.WCChannelLink.ready(WCChannelLink.java:133)
    2 frames
  16. WebSphere
    AioReadCompletionListener.futureCompleted
    1. com.ibm.ws.http.channel.inbound.impl.HttpInboundLink.handleDiscrimination(HttpInboundLink.java:450)
    2. com.ibm.ws.http.channel.inbound.impl.HttpInboundLink.handleNewRequest(HttpInboundLink.java:508)
    3. com.ibm.ws.http.channel.inbound.impl.HttpInboundLink.processRequest(HttpInboundLink.java:296)
    4. com.ibm.ws.http.channel.inbound.impl.HttpICLReadCallback.complete(HttpICLReadCallback.java:102)
    5. com.ibm.ws.tcp.channel.impl.AioReadCompletionListener.futureCompleted(AioReadCompletionListener.java:165)
    5 frames
  17. com.ibm.io
    ResultHandler$2.run
    1. com.ibm.io.async.AbstractAsyncFuture.invokeCallback(AbstractAsyncFuture.java:217)
    2. com.ibm.io.async.AsyncChannelFuture.fireCompletionActions(AsyncChannelFuture.java:161)
    3. com.ibm.io.async.AsyncFuture.completed(AsyncFuture.java:136)
    4. com.ibm.io.async.ResultHandler.complete(ResultHandler.java:196)
    5. com.ibm.io.async.ResultHandler.runEventProcessingLoop(ResultHandler.java:751)
    6. com.ibm.io.async.ResultHandler$2.run(ResultHandler.java:881)
    6 frames
  18. com.ibm.ws
    ThreadPool$Worker.run
    1. com.ibm.ws.util.ThreadPool$Worker.run(ThreadPool.java:1497)
    1 frame